Description
This drum dumper for 55 gallon steel drums helps you lift, move, and pour heavy drums safely using a crane or hoist. It is built for controlled handling in warehouses, plants, and job sites. You get better control, less strain on workers, and safer drum movement during daily operations.
The design focuses on simple manual use with strong holding power. A high-strength saddle keeps the drum stable while a wear-resistant alloy chain tightener locks it in place. This reduces slipping and shifting during lifting or pouring. It works well for full or partially filled drums without losing control.
A dual safety lock system protects the ratchet teeth from damage. The larger teeth design gives you a stronger grip and more secure hold. This matters when working with heavy drums, especially when lifting up to 800 pounds. The added control helps prevent accidents and improves handling confidence.
The tilt-lock feature holds the drum in a fixed position during transport or pouring. You can lock it upright for moving or horizontal for dispensing. When needed, you can release the lock and tilt the drum by hand to any angle. This makes pouring more precise and reduces spills.
This drum dumper is made for 55 gallon steel drums and accepts diameter adapters. That means you can handle different drum sizes with the right adapter setup. It is a practical choice for facilities that deal with multiple drum types and need one tool that can handle them all.
This drum dumper is useful in real work settings where drums need to be moved often. You can attach it to a crane or hoist and handle heavy drums without forklifts. It works well in chemical plants, warehouses, and maintenance areas where safe drum control matters.
If you handle partial drums, the 500 lb half-drum capacity still gives you strong performance. The hand-controlled tilt lets you pour slowly and avoid waste. This is helpful when dealing with liquids, oils, or materials that need careful handling.
The unit is also lightweight at 41 pounds, making it easier to move and store when not in use. Even though it is light, it is built for heavy-duty work. The design balances strength and ease of handling so you don’t struggle during setup.

Specifications
- Full Capacity: 800 lb maximum load
- Half Capacity: 500 lb partial drum load
- Drum Size: Fits 55 gallon steel drums
- Adapter Support: Accepts diameter adapters
- Operation: Manual tilt control system
- Mounting: Designed for crane or hoist use
- Lock System: Dual safety ratchet lock
- Weight: 41 lb total unit weight
